Ever since Banshee was opened at Kings Island, I've really liked the name and the logo. The name has an interesting history. The theming enhances the name a lot. It's a really great addition to the park.

What theming? Have they added some stuff since the initial POVs went round?

The queue winds through a "cemetery" (including an eternal flame for Son of Beast) and the station suggests a cathedral.
